Academics

Our academics are the roadmap to fulfilling our mission. In addition to striving for excellence in all subject matters, our roadmap includes recognizing that each child has been given many gifts that must be cultivated. We team up with parents to develop a Personal Development Plan for each student. This is used to recognize student gifts and gaps as well as establish benchmarks and measure progress for the student and parents.

Fundamentals:

The fundamentals of reading, writing, and math will always be core for the daily discipline of learning and key to the outcome of preparing all students for the various occupations and ever-changing world of work. In addition, clear and distinctive communication is taught for the development of healthy relationships within the family, single life, marriages, work, and the church. Along with excellence in knowledge and understanding, the students are trained to be spiritually minded, courageous defenders of the Christian faith, virtuous, lovers of God and neighbor, servant-leaders, and humble witnesses of the gospel.
